Protein Content and Gluten Development

Bread flour typically contains around 12-14% protein, while all-purpose flour usually ranges between 10-12%. This higher protein content in bread flour is essential for developing the gluten structure that gives bread its characteristic texture. Gluten forms when flour is mixed with water, creating a network that traps gases during fermentation, leading to a chewy texture and a stable crumb structure.

Substitution Ratios

When substituting all-purpose flour for bread flour, it is generally possible to use the same amount in most recipes. However, due to the lower protein content in all-purpose flour, slight differences in the final product may be noticeable. The resulting bread might lack the chewiness and structure that bread flour provides, leading to a potentially denser or less airy texture. This is because the gluten network, which is crucial for these structures, is not as strong in all-purpose flour.

Adjustments for Gluten Development

If you need to mimic the bread flour properties in a recipe that requires all-purpose flour, there are a couple of adjustments you can make. One common method is to add vital wheat gluten to the all-purpose flour. Vital wheat gluten is a concentrated form of gluten that can help enhance the structure of the dough. A typical recommendation is to add about 1 tablespoon of vital wheat gluten per cup of all-purpose flour. This addition can help bridge the gap in protein content, resulting in a more chewy texture similar to that achieved with bread flour.

General Use of All-Purpose Flour

Despite the differences in texture, all-purpose flour is often sufficient for many types of baking, particularly in cases where a chewy, sturdy texture is not required. Examples include pancakes, cookies, and many quick breads. In these instances, the protein content of all-purpose flour is adequate, and the adjustments mentioned above are not strictly necessary.
